Está en la página 1de 6

Ajuste de datos experimentales

por medio de mnimos cuadrados


Parte I
Salvador Acha Daza*, Diana Acha Izquierdo*

Abstract discutido con detalle en el apartado 1. Al final se


presentan* las conclusiones del trabajo y en
In the present work we try to show in simple
apndices se extiende el material para incluir
terms the curve fitting approach to experimental
pruebas de significacin estadstica lo cual debe
data, using the concept of minimum squares. In
complementar el anlisis y agrega valor al modelo
many engineering and science applications, models
obtenido bajo el criterio de los mnimos cuadrados.
are linear in the coefficients; which meas that an
explicit solution to the problem can be obtained.
When redundancy exists, this means a larger DESARROLLO DE ECUACIONES PARA EL
number of observations than coefficients to be CLCULO DE LOS COEFICIENTES
determined, it can be established under appropriate
statistical considerations a significance test for the Con el fin de establecer la nomenclatura general
parameters of the proposed model, this topic will be se considera que se tiene un conjunto de n pares de
covered in part II. observaciones (xi, yi). En un plano x-y se puede
visualizar la distribucin de observaciones usando
un diagrama de dispersin, figura 1.
Keywords: minimum square, curve fitting.

x x
INTRODUCCIN i
Es frecuente el problema de tener un conjunto de
x
mediciones y desear ajustar los datos observados a x
funciones que describan la relacin entre la variable
dependiente y la variable independiente. El
problema original parece estar asociado al nombre
de Gauss quien trat de ajustar curvas a datos
experimentales obtenidos en observaciones
astronmicas. En nuestros das el planteamiento
Fig. 1. Diagrama de dispersin, observaciones en el
permite establecer un modelo matemtico basado en plano x-y.
optimizacin, para dar solucin al problema de
calcular los coeficientes que satisfacen el criterio de Como se muestra en la figura 1, para cada
mnimos cuadrados. El presente artculo muestra de observacin se tiene un valor terico expresado por
forma sencilla la solucin matricial del problema, la ecuacin de la funcin. As, se puede hablar de
ilustrando la forma de llegar a una expresin un error o "desajuste" a la diferencia entre el valor
cerrada de la solucin. Con ejemplos sencillos se observado y el valor terico. Al sumar los errores
tiene una comprobacin al aplicar en forma directa al cuadrado, se tiene SS.
la solucin presentada. En el apartado 1 se
desarrollan las ecuaciones para el clculo de los
coeficientes, despus en el apartado 2 se discuten
dos ejemplos, en uno se muestran las *
Programa Doctoral en Ingeniera Elctrica
transformaciones para lograr un modelo como el FIME-UANL.

Ingenieras, Enero-Marzo 2001, Vol. IV, No.10 21


Ajuste de datos experimentales por medio de mnimos cuadrados: Parte I

n Al igualar a cero las componentes del gradiente y en


SS = 12 + 22 + ! + 2n = i2 (1) forma matricial:
i =1 [(y a1 x1 a2 ) (y 2 a1 x 2 a2 ) (y 3 a1 x 3 a2 ) (y 4 a1 x 4 a2 )] ...
1
En el caso particular cuando los datos pueden ser x1
descritos por una recta, y = a1x + ao, se requieren los
coeficientes a1 y ao. Los mejores coeficientes sern x 2 = [0]
x 3
aquellos que minimizan el cuadrado de los errores,
dando lugar al mtodo de mnimos cuadrados. El x 4
gradiente de SS igualado a cero ser la solucin (5.a)
buscada. De la figura 1:
[(y a x a ) (y a x a ) (y a x a ) (y a x a )]
1 1 1 o 2 1 2 o 3 1 3 o 4 1 4 o

i = y iobs y iterica = y iobs (a 1 x i + a o ) (2) 1


1
= [0 ]
Para el caso particular de n = 4 observaciones, la 1
suma SS del cuadrado de los errores:
1
SS = y 1 ( a x1 a o )2 + (y 2 a x 2 a o)2 +
1 1 (5.b)

... (y 3 a x 3 a o ) + (y 4 a x 4 a o ) (3)
2 2
1 1
Las formas anteriores (5.a) y (5.b) se pueden
escribir en una sola expresin matricial:
El gradiente de SS: [(y a x a ) (y a x a ) (y a x a ) (y a x a )]
1 1 1 o 2 1 2 o 3 1 3 o 4 1 4 o

SS x1 1
1
a 0 x2 = [0 0]
SS = 1 = (4) x3 1
SS 0
a o x4 1
(6)
y al transponer (6):
y las componentes del gradiente (4) se obtienen
como: y1 a1 x1 ao

SS
= 2 (y1 a1 x1 ao ) x1 2 (y 2 a1 x 2 ao ) x 2
x1 x2 x3 x4 y 2 a1 x 2 ao 0
1 1 1 =
1 y3 a1 x3 ao 0
a1
(7)

... 2( y 3 a1 x 3 a 0 ) 2 (y 4 a1 x 4 a o ) x 4
y 4 a1 x 4 ao
SS
= 2 (y1 a1 x1 ao ) (1) 2 (y 2 a1 x 2 ao ) (1)
ao
Se puede arreglar (7) y obtener una forma
...2 (y 3 a1 x3 ao ) (1) 2 (y 4 a1 x 4 ao )(1) condensada de la solucin para a1 y ao.

22 Ingenieras, Enero-Marzo 2001, Vol. IV, No.10


Salvador Acha Daza, Diana Acha Izquierdo

y1 x1 1 1.0
1.8
x 1 x 2 x 3 x 4 y 2 x 2 1 a1 0
1 1 1 1 y = x=
3 x3 1 a o 0 2.0
y 4 x 4
1
3.0

(8) 1.0
Llamando A a la matriz que tiene la informacin de 3. 0
la medicin en variable independiente x, como At a y=
1.8
la matriz que presenta en forma de renglones las
columnas de A y al vector de informacin de 2.9
medicin en la variable dependiente y, se tiene: 1.0 1
1.8 1
A t (y A a) = 0 (9) A=
2.0 1

At y AtA a = 0 (10) 3.0 1
con solucin: 1.0 1.8 2.0 3.0
At =
(
a = At A ) 1
At y (11) 1 1 1 1
1.0 1
La dimensin de A depende de n nmero de 1.8
1 .0 1 .8 2 .0 3.0 1 17.24 7.80
observaciones y del nmero de coeficientes a At A = =
determinar. 1 1 1 1 2.0 1 7.80 4.00

EJEMPLOS 3.0 1

a) Para ilustrar la aplicacin de (11) se propone [A A]


t 1 0.49261
=
0.96059
0.96059
2.12315
los siguientes pares de valores medidos, para la
variable independiente x y el correspondiente valor 1.0
de la variable dependiente y.
1.0 1.8 2.0 3.0 3.0 18.7
At y = =
1 1 1 1 1.8 8.7
xi yi
2.9

[ ]
1.0 1.0
a1 t 1 t
1.8 3.0 a = A A A y
2.0 1.8 o
1
3.0 2.9 a1 17.24 7.80 18.7
a = 7.80 4.00 8.7
o
Los arreglos de informacin, para n = 4:

Ingenieras, Enero-Marzo 2001, Vol. IV, No.10 23


Ajuste de datos experimentales por medio de mnimos cuadrados: Parte I

a 1 0.85468 Dato x(i) Ln[x(i)] y(i) Ln[y(i)]


a = 0.50837 1 1.00000 0.00000 148.00 4.99721
o
2 2.00000 0.69315 1487.00 7.30452
3 3.00000 1.09861 3807.00 8.24460
Con solucin para los coeficientes a1 y ao, que
resultan en la recta y = 0.85468 x + 0.50837. Una 4 4.00000 1.38629 10498.00 9.25894
grfica de la recta ajustada y de los valores 5 5.00000 1.60944 17551.00 9.77287
observados se muestra en la figura 2. 6 6.00000 1.79176 34057.00 10.43579
7 7.00000 1.94591 48905.00 10.79763
4
8 8.00000 2.07944 76987.00 11.25139
3.5
9 9.00000 2.19722 109193.00 11.60087
3
10 10.00000 2.30259 147413.00 11.90099
2.5

2 Matriz de informacin A usando Ln (x)


1.5 0.00000 1.00000
1
0.69315 1.00000
0.5
1.09861 1.00000
1.38629 1.00000
0
1.60944 1.00000
-0.5
-1 -0.5 0 0.5 1 1.5 2 2.5 3 3.5 4 1.79176 1.00000
1.94591 1.00000
Fig. 2. Grfica de funcin ajustada y = 0.85468 x +
0.50837 y las mediciones. 2.07944 1.00000
2.19722 1.00000
b) Modelo no-lineal, observaciones originales (x,y) 2.30259 1.00000
y transformaciones logartmicas, pag. 123, Ref. [1].

La matriz A transpuesta
0.00000 0.69315 1.09861 1.38629 1.60944 1.79176 1.94591 2.07944 2.19722 2.30259
1.00000 1.00000 1.00000 1.00000 1.00000 1.00000 1.00000 1.00000 1.00000 1.00000

24 Ingenieras, Enero-Marzo 2001, Vol. IV, No.10


Salvador Acha Daza, Diana Acha Izquierdo

Dato Aty
1 158.68420
2 95.56481
Coeficientes solucin a(i)
1 2.96514
2 5.07782

Fig. 4. Datos observados y vs. x, Ejemplo 2.

Fig. 3. Ajuste de datos transformados a una forma lineal


Ln[y] = 2.96514 Ln[x] + 5.07782.

Para este segundo ejemplo se observa que una


transformacin logartmica en ambas variables
permite tener un problema lineal de dos
coeficientes. El ajuste que se logra se puede
observar en la figura 3. En las figuras 4 y 5 se
muestran los datos originales y el efecto de la
transformacin logartmica sobre los datos Fig. 5 Datos transformados Ln[y] vs. x, Ejemplo 2.
originales.

Ingenieras, Enero-Marzo 2001, Vol. IV, No.10 25


Ajuste de datos experimentales por medio de mnimos cuadrados: Parte I

CONCLUSIONES REFERENCIAS
En el trabajo se han presentado las ideas 1. Stephen A. DeLurgio, Forecasting Principles and
fundamentales para el ajuste de datos Applications, McGraw-Hill International
experimentales a polinomios o formas no lineales, Editions, 1998.
que forman un sistema lineal en los coeficientes. Se 2. Masterton, Slowinski, Elementary Mathematical
desarroll de manera detallada el procedimiento Preparation for General Chemistry, Saunders
para obtener las frmulas matriciales generales las Golden Series, 1974.
cuales permiten resolver este importante problema
en la prctica de la ingeniera y de la ciencia. Al 3. V. P. Spiridonov, A. A. Lopatkin, Tratamiento
tener un mayor nmero de mediciones, se aumenta Matemtico de Datos Fsico-Qumicos, Editorial
la REDUNDANCIA y se puede aplicar pruebas de MIR, Mosc, 1973.
hiptesis sobre los coeficientes y deteccin de datos
errneos. Tambin se puede asignar un mayor peso
o "credibilidad" que refleje la calidad de la
medicin; con este procedimiento se obtiene el
resultado que se conoce como mnimos cuadrados
ponderados.

26 Ingenieras, Enero-Marzo 2001, Vol. IV, No.10

También podría gustarte